The Art of Piano Moving: Ensuring Your Precious Instrument Is Handled With Care

by David Johnston

Moving a piano can be a daunting task for even the most experienced movers. It is not just a piece of furniture; it is a delicate instrument that requires special care and attention during transport. Understanding the Importance of Hiring Professionals

Pianos are not only heavy but also fragile instruments that require expert handling during a move. Professional piano movers are trained to safely transport pianos from one location to another without causing any damage. They have the necessary equipment, such as dollies, ramps, and padding, to ensure that your piano remains secure throughout the entire moving process. By hiring professionals, you can have peace of mind knowing that your precious instrument is in safe hands.

The Process of Piano Moving

Piano moving is a meticulous process that involves several steps to ensure the safety of the instrument. Before moving day, professional movers will assess the layout of both the current and new locations to determine the best approach for transporting the piano. They will carefully wrap and secure the piano using specialized padding and straps to prevent any scratches or damage during transport. Once at the destination, they will carefully position the piano in its new location, ensuring that it is stable and secure.

Ensuring Safe Transport

Transporting a piano requires more than just muscle; it requires precision and skill. Professional movers are trained to navigate tight spaces, stairs, and doorways while carrying heavy objects like pianos. They know how to distribute weight evenly and handle delicate parts of the instrument with care. With their expertise, they can guarantee that your piano arrives at its destination unscathed.

Specialized Equipment Used in Piano Moving

Professional piano movers use specialized equipment designed specifically for transporting pianos safely. This includes heavy-duty dollies with padded straps to securely hold the instrument in place during transport. They also use ramps and lifts to navigate stairs or uneven surfaces without risking damage to the piano or injury to themselves. By utilizing this equipment, professional movers can ensure a smooth and safe moving experience for your precious instrument.

Taking Care of Your Piano Post-Move

Once your piano has been successfully moved to its new location, it is essential to give it some time to acclimate to the new environment before tuning it. Changes in temperature or humidity during transport can affect the sound quality of your instrument, so it's best to wait a few weeks before scheduling a tuning appointment with a professional tuner.
